Defining Key Concepts in Trading Pairs Correlation

The correlation between trading pairs refers to the dynamics of two assets and how their prices fluctuate relative to each other over time. This correlation can manifest as positive, negative, or neutral. A positive correlation indicates that both assets typically move in the same direction, whereas a negative correlation means they tend to move in opposite directions. For traders, grasping these relationships is essential for identifying patterns and capitalising on opportunities across various market scenarios.

Evaluating Correlation: Essential Techniques for Traders
To assess trading pairs correlation, traders typically apply statistical methods that quantify the relationship between two assets. The most commonly used technique is the calculation of the correlation coefficient, which produces a numerical value between -1 and +1. A coefficient of +1 indicates a perfect positive correlation, while -1 signifies a perfect negative correlation. Values close to zero suggest weak or no correlation.
Traders generally calculate the correlation coefficient using historical price data and statistical software. This calculation involves determining the covariance of the returns of the two assets, divided by the product of their standard deviations. This method provides a clear numerical representation of the correlation’s strength and direction, aiding traders in their analysis and strategy development.
Other measurement techniques include rolling correlation analysis, which examines how the correlation between two assets shifts over time. This technique can reveal changes in market dynamics, enabling traders to adapt their strategies based on evolving correlations. Grasping the Mathematical Foundations
The mathematical principles underlying trading pairs correlation are rooted in statistical concepts such as covariance and standard deviation. Covariance measures how two assets move together, while standard deviation quantifies each asset’s volatility. The correlation coefficient is derived from these two metrics, providing a numerical value that reflects the strength and direction of the relationship.
To calculate the correlation coefficient, traders use the formula: Correlation (X, Y) = Cov(X, Y) / (σX * σY), where Cov(X, Y) represents the covariance between assets X and Y, and σ denotes their standard deviations. This formula allows traders to quantify the degree of correlation, facilitating informed trading decisions based on historical price movements.

Identifying the Limitations of Trading Pairs Correlation
While trading pairs correlation provides valuable insights, acknowledging its limitations is essential. One significant limitation is that correlation values can vary over time, reflecting changing market conditions. A strong correlation in one period may diminish in another, making it vital for traders to consistently monitor and reassess their strategies.
Correlation does not imply causation. Just because two assets are correlated does not mean one causes the other to behave similarly. Traders need to interpret their findings carefully, as external factors can affect both assets independently. This awareness is crucial for avoiding misguided trading decisions based solely on correlation.
Lastly, an overreliance on correlation can limit the scope of trading strategies. Traders should integrate other factors, such as market sentiment, economic indicators, and technical analysis, to create a comprehensive approach. Recognising these limitations and adopting a broader perspective can enhance overall decision-making processes.

Liquidity Conditions and Their Influence on Correlation
Liquidity conditions in financial markets significantly impact trading pairs correlation by dictating how quickly and efficiently prices respond to new information. In highly liquid markets, assets tend to exhibit more stable correlations, as traders can execute orders without causing significant price movements. Conversely, in illiquid markets, correlations may become erratic due to exaggerated price fluctuations stemming from limited trading activity.
Traders should consider liquidity when analysing trading pairs correlation, particularly during periods of high volatility or market stress. For example, during a financial crisis, liquidity may diminish, leading to sudden changes in correlations as traders react to rapidly evolving conditions. Understanding these dynamics is crucial for developing effective trading strategies.
Fluctuations in liquidity can affect the degree of co-movement between related assets as trading volumes vary. During heightened trading activity, correlations may strengthen as traders respond to similar information. Conversely, during quieter periods, correlations may weaken as individual asset movements become more pronounced.
